Hotlinking: apa itu, dan mengapa orang tidak melakukannya?

13

Apa sebenarnya hotlinking itu? Dan mengapa orang mengatakan Anda tidak boleh melakukannya?

user6901
sumber

Jawaban:

12

Hotlinking adalah ketika Anda secara langsung menggunakan (misalnya menyematkan / menampilkan / menautkan) file (seperti gambar, film, file audio, animasi flash, atau aset digital lainnya) yang di-host di situs lain.

Netiket buruk untuk hotlink karena alasan berikut:

  1. Anda menggunakan sumber daya situs lain untuk keuntungan Anda sendiri.

  2. Selain dari biaya pemilik dalam bandwidth, dengan hotlink file mereka, Anda mungkin merusak sumber pendapatan mereka. Banyak situs web mungkin bergantung pada pendapatan dari iklan, dan iklan tersebut biasanya tidak ditempatkan di file itu sendiri, tetapi di halaman html tempat file tersebut ditautkan atau ditampilkan (misalnya pengembang perangkat lunak mungkin bergantung pada pendapatan dari iklan di halaman unduhan mereka) , tetapi tidak pada iklan dalam perangkat lunak yang sebenarnya). Dengan melewati halaman html, Anda juga dapat mem-bypass iklan, dan dengan demikian, merampas pendapatan mereka.

  3. Sangat dianggap tidak sopan untuk mem-hotlink gambar atau aset tersemat lainnya tanpa memberi kredit pada pembuatnya (yang dilakukan banyak orang). Anda tidak hanya menjiplak konten mereka, Anda juga melakukannya dengan cara yang (mungkin) menggunakan sumber daya mereka dan merampas pendapatan mereka.

Selain itu, hotlinking berarti Anda bergantung pada webmaster lain untuk tidak memindahkan / menghapus atau mengubah aset hotlink, yang semuanya dapat memiliki efek negatif pada situs Anda atau menimbulkan risiko keamanan.

Namun, perlu dicatat bahwa hotlink tidak selalu buruk. Banyak webmaster mendorongnya karena web dirancang untuk memungkinkan semacam ini menghubungkan situs lintas aset. Kelemahan dari hotlinking juga kelebihannya:

  1. Jika penulis memperbarui aset, hotlink Anda juga diperbarui.

  2. Ini mengurangi jumlah duplikat konten di web dan memungkinkan untuk cache sisi proxy dan browser yang lebih baik, yang mengurangi lalu lintas jaringan.

  3. Itu dapat mencegah linkrot yang dihasilkan dari penggunaan layanan hosting gambar sekali pakai murah. Untuk menghindari hotlinking, sebagian besar pengguna forum akan menyimpan gambar ke komputer mereka dan kemudian mengunggahnya ke host gambar gratis untuk memposting gambar di blog atau forum. Sayangnya, setelah satu atau dua tahun, host gambar gratis ini biasanya akan menghapus file, mengubah format URL, melarang hotlinking sendiri, atau keluar dari bisnis, menghasilkan sejumlah besar gambar mati dan tautan di web. (Seperti yang disinggung, penggunaan host gambar gratis sendiri merupakan bentuk hotlinking, tetapi tidak dari sudut pandang netiket, maka penggunaannya yang umum sebagai "alternatif untuk hotlinking".)

  4. Jika atribusi yang tepat diberikan, termasuk tautan ke situs asli, itu dapat memberikan lalu lintas tambahan dan pendapatan ke situs hosting. Tidak hanya itu, tetapi hotlink dan backlink akan bagus untuk SEO.

  5. Ini memungkinkan Anda untuk menautkan ke aset tanpa menyalinnya, menghindari pelanggaran hak cipta. Selain itu, hotlinking menjaga aset tetap dalam kendali pemilik asli. Jika mereka memilih untuk mengubah / menghapus aset, mereka bisa.

  6. Menggunakan URL kanonik untuk file memungkinkan sumber asli mudah diidentifikasi dan berarti pengguna tahu file tersebut asli. Ini sering digunakan dengan perangkat lunak serta segel kepercayaan (di mana hanya situs yang diverifikasi dapat menampilkan segel yang di-hotlink).

Secara umum, Anda harus meminta izin pemilik file tersebut sebelum melakukan hotlink. Walaupun hotlinking memiliki banyak manfaat, beberapa webmaster keberatan dengan hotlinking untuk alasan-alasan yang tercantum di atas, dan karena itu ada baiknya untuk memeriksa dulu. Selain itu, jika webmaster tahu bahwa Anda sedang menautkan file tertentu dan tidak apa-apa, mereka cenderung menghapus atau memodifikasi file itu.

Lèse majesté
sumber